Celtic skipper Scott Brown's incredible fitness levels revealed as Neil Lennon raves about veteran

Celtic boss Neil Lennon admits he can’t afford to leave veteran skipper Scott Brown out of his side.

The 34-year-old signed a new deal at Parkhead in January and has already confirmed he’ll retire in 2021.

Brown played 51 games last season and is set for another long campaign as Celtic look to dominate in Scotland again and qualify for the Champions League.

But Lennon believes his captain is as fit as he’s ever been and he has no plans to give the midfielder a rest.

In fact, the Hoops gaffer says he’d be worried about the impact it could have on his team if he dropped Brown from his starting line-up.

He said: “At 34, there’s no sign of him slowing down yet.

“I know it’s early in the season but his athleticism and fitness levels are remarkably high for a player of his age.

“He’s a bit different to everybody else, he’s just a natural.

“In any of the running sessions we do, Scott’s at the front. He has incredible cardiovascular capacity.

“He sets the tempo in training. He’s at the forefront and takes the responsibility.

“He was outstanding in both of Champions League qualifying games against Sarajevo and he’s a safety valve for us.

“I don’t think you ever lose that edge he has. On and off the field, he’s such a good influence for us.

“If he was out of the team for any concerted period of time – it would be a serious concern for me.”
